Rubisco is an important enzyme in the Calvin cycle because it acts as a carboxylase to catalyze addition of carbon dioxide and water to ribulose-1,5-bisphosphate,which then forms two molecules of 3-phosphoglycerate.Rubisco also acts as an oxygenase to catalyze addition of molecular oxygen rather than carbon dioxide to ribulose-1,5-bisphosphate.
a)What is (are)the product(s)of the rubisco oxygenase reaction activity and why is this a problem for plants?
b)Explain why rubisco's much lower affinity for oxygen than for carbon dioxide does not mitigate the rubisco oxygenase problem for plants.
c)Identify the pathway plants use to metabolize the problematic product of rubisco oxygenase and the final fate of its carbons.
d)Explain why the oxygenase activity of rubisco is particularly problematic for plants in arid environments.
e)What strategies do plants in arid environments use to deal with this problem?
